Common Causes of Construction Accidents
Construction accidents can result from various factors, and identifying the cause is crucial for any claim:
- Falls: Unsecured ladders or scaffolding can lead to severe falls.
- Falling Objects: Injuries from loose tools or materials.
- Equipment Malfunctions: Faulty machinery can lead to catastrophic injuries.
- Negligence or Lack of Training: Insufficient training or oversight often results in accidents.

Frequently Asked Questions About Construction Accidents
Who is liable for construction site injuries?
Several parties may hold liability, including contractors, subcontractors, and equipment manufacturers. Liability often depends on the specifics of the accident.
Can I claim workers' compensation?
Yes, in Florida, injured workers can pursue workers' compensation benefits, but other legal actions may also be possible, particularly if negligence from third parties is involved.
